Chemical Name:2-[[3-(2-Quinolinylmethoxy)phenyl]amino]benzoic acid
hydrochloride
Biological Activity:
Potent
and selective competitive leukotriene D4 and E4 receptor
antagonist. Inhibits LTD4- but not histamine-induced guinea pig
ileum and trachea contraction (pA2 = 8.7). Also inhibits LTD4-attenuation
of human PMN chemotaxis. Orally active in vivo.
